The World - News from Dec. 26, 1986

South African security forces shot to death three black men--part of a group that had stoned a patrol vehicle--in the black township of Nzanany in eastern Cape province, while a fourth black man was burned to death by a mob in the township of Kwazekele, outside Port Elizabeth, the government’s Bureau of Information said. It also reported that a mob of 20 blacks poured gasoline on a woman in Johannesburg’s black township of Soweto and set her on fire but that she escaped with minor burns.
